    Early Diagnosis of Oral Health Complications

    No issue develops overnight unless you get an injury or accident. Going for a regular dental examination helps your dentist assess the health of your gums, teeth, and overall oral health. It provides a chance of catching early symptoms of complications early enough to manage the issue. Your provider gets the chance to investigate any signs of gum disease, infections, cavities, oral cancer, and other issues that are better caught early to improve the effectiveness of treatment options. Remember that your dentist will carry out some tests, including imagery tests like x-rays which can reveal issues you could never detect with your naked eye.

    Have Your Teeth Professionally Cleaned

    It is true that having a good oral care routine can help avoid complications. But sometimes, you might miss some hard-to-reach spots in your mouth, which can be the beginning of problems. Also, some tartar and plaque may not go away through brushing and flossing. Therefore, you still need professional cleanings, no matter your efforts to clean your teeth. Professional cleaning is less expensive than crowns, fillings, or other services you might require when the tartar and plaque cause gum disease, tooth decay, or other complications.

    Learn How to Up Your Oral Health Care Game

    During your dental examination appointment, your doctor will ask you about carrying out your oral care routine. They will also ask you about your lifestyle choices to understand how well you take care of your gums and teeth. From this, your dentist can advise you on bad habits like brushing teeth too hard, smoking, and teeth grinding, which can result in complications. Also, your dentist will note your diet choices and advise you on the best diet to ensure your oral health is at its best.
